Accessibility Statement

We are committed to ensuring digital accessibility for people with disabilities. We are improving the user experience for everyone, and applying the relevant accessibility standards.

Conformance status
The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) defines requirements for designers and developers to improve accessibility for people with disabilities. It defines three levels of conformance: Level A, Level AA, and Level AAA.  HadlowDown.Com is partially conformant with WCAG level AA.  Partially conformant means that some parts of the content do not fully conform to the accessibility standard.

Assessment
Browser enabled keyboard interaction – With browser interaction switched on, website navigation is possible using the tab, shift-tab, enter and scroll keys for paging up and down.  Focus moves down the page initially moving through each item on the navigation bar before progressing through each object on the page itself.  When focus highlights an object, it can be selected by using the enter key.

Page titles – The website has page titles in the browser header that provides orientation to for visitors using browser speech readers.

Browser speech readers – The website content is accessible for browser speech readers.  As the navigation bar is present on every page this is re-read for every page visited before the speech reader reads the page content.

Images described with Alt text – Digital images are not elaborated with Alt text labels enabling the pictures to be described by the speech reader e.g. ‘image showing a firework’. The website has minimal digital content and the lack of text labels for does not detract from the usability and utility of the website.

Adobe Reader – Documents can be viewed and expanded in Adobe Reader.

Content designed to cause harm – There is no user control over content displayed on the website. The website contains no content or animation embedded in the pages that is likely to trigger a seizure or physical reaction.

SUMMER HOLIDAY SWIMS IN HADLOW DOWN

Chris and Anne Yarrow have created a 125 square metre natural swimming pond in their garden at Huggetts Furnace Mill, Stonehurst Lane. They are opening it up for Hadlow Down residents in return for a small contribution to their daughter’s charity Doctors for Nepal. Free soft drinks if you walk or cycle from home.

The pond is about 20m long and about 1.2 metres /4 ft. deep (max.1.4 m. /4ft 8”). It is kept pure by circulating the water through gravel beds and by pond plants, so you won’t go home smelling of chlorine! Heated by solar panels, it usually has a temperature of about 21C to 25C(70F to 77F).

Rules: Use by prior arrangement only; all children to be accompanied and supervised by a responsible adult at all times; no dogs; civilised behaviour requested, and we reserve the right to ask visitors to leave.

Playing Field

The Playing Field is a registered charity (No. 270069) and is supported by fund-raising, charges and Websitedonations.

It’s run by a committee of trustees with much help from our friends and volunteers.

The land is leased from Hadlow Down Parish Council.
